I can answer your first question: yes it is true you can take free trains between the terminals. They leave at regular intervals.

You will have to meet in the arrivals hall which is outside baggage claim. The easiest spot to find is the Costa Coffee.

The train can take a little while - around 20 - 25 minutes minutes by the time you get to the train, waited around for it to arrive and climbed out of the other side.

I’ve been through Heathrow three or four times. I’m pretty sure the train that you are looking for is actually a subway. You’ll be looking for signs directing you down a few levels to get to the stop. Someone correct me if I’m misremembering.

Yep, it’s an underground train between terminals, but not the London Underground. Here, have it straight from the horse’s mouth: Travel between terminals | Heathrow

You want to take the Heathrow Express (free between terminals, but not to London) from Terminal 3 to T4. I’ve also generally found Heathrow staff to be very friendly, so when in doubt, just ask.

Also, there are maps of each terminal on that website, along with a list of shops and meeting points. I suggest you arrange to meet at a specific shop at a specific time, and if you make it a coffee shop, the person who arrives early can sit down rather than stand and wait.
